What companies run services between Bern, Switzerland and Kos, Greece?

There is no direct connection from Bern to Kos. However, you can take the train to Zürich Flughafen, walk to Zurich Airport (ZRH) airport, fly to Kos (KGS), walk to Kos Airport, then take the bus to Kos. Alternatively, you can take a train from Bern to Port of Kos via Luzern, Luzern, Bahnhof, Beograd, Autobuska stanica, Montenegro Hotel, Istanbul Alibeyköy, Bodrum, and Port of Bodrum in around 44h 59m.
